Sportbike Saturday is a new series at Street N Trail magazine. Each week, we will look at the up and coming news from the sportbike world. In this the inaugural Sportbike Saturday post, we are taking look at the future of motorcycling: the Mission RS. Generally, the idea of electric vehicles strikes a chord with […]